Race Against Dementia is a charity that is dedicated to finding a cure for dementia. Dementia is a devastating disease that affects millions of people around the world. It robs people of their memories, their ability to think clearly, and their independence. There is currently no cure for dementia, but Race Against Dementia is working tirelessly to change that.






Racing to find a breakthrough in the prevention or treatment of dementia
Today, more than 55 million people around the world are living with dementia. Unless a cure is found, one in three people born today will die with dementia. A new person develops dementia every three seconds and it is anticipated that by 2030 the global societal cost of caring for dementia patients will exceed US$2.8 trillion.

A note from Sir Jackie Stewart, OBE


“When my wife, Helen, was diagnosed with frontotemporal dementia in 2015, I was horrified to learn there was no cure available. Currently more than 55 million people are affected by dementia worldwide. Sadly, unless something changes, 1 in 3 people born today will die with dementia.

Formula 1 attracts the brightest and most creative minds – just like medical research. At Race Against Dementia, we support early career scientists both here in the UK and across the world. Applying an F1 problem-solving mindset, we want them to accelerate research and make significant breakthroughs to cure or prevent dementia.

I am committed to putting all my efforts into finding a cure for this devastating illness. This crisis cannot continue. Please help me and everyone affected by this dreadful disease by joining our race against dementia.”
